LFO Rate
The frequency of the LFOs that drive the pitch shifter. The pitch shifter produces a certain
amount of tremolo that will oscillate based on this rate. However reducing the rate will
increase the delay lengths needed by the pitch shifter.
Shift Crs
A coarse adjust to the pitch shift amount from -24 to +24 semitones. The algorithm
performs best when the amount of pitch shift is small.
Shift Fine
A fine adjust to the pitch shift amount from -100 to +100 cents (hundredths of a semitone).
Lowpass
A lowpass filter in the algorithm feedback loop. Use the lowpass to tame some of the
higher frequency artifacts. This is especially important when using feedback.
Highpass
A highpass filter in the algorithm feedback loop. Use the highpass to tame the lower
frequencies when using feedback.
